Dynamic

Motion Planning vs Pre Programmed Paths

Developers should learn motion planning when working on robotics, autonomous vehicles, video game AI, or industrial automation, as it is essential for creating systems that can move intelligently in real-world or simulated spaces meets developers should learn and use pre programmed paths when building systems that require predictable, rule-based decision-making, such as in automated customer support bots, interactive storytelling games, or business process automation tools. Here's our take.

🧊Nice Pick

Motion Planning

Developers should learn motion planning when working on robotics, autonomous vehicles, video game AI, or industrial automation, as it is essential for creating systems that can move intelligently in real-world or simulated spaces

Motion Planning

Nice Pick

Developers should learn motion planning when working on robotics, autonomous vehicles, video game AI, or industrial automation, as it is essential for creating systems that can move intelligently in real-world or simulated spaces

Pros

  • +It is particularly valuable for applications requiring pathfinding, collision avoidance, and multi-agent coordination, such as self-driving cars, drone navigation, or robotic arms in manufacturing
  • +Related to: robotics, autonomous-systems

Cons

  • -Specific tradeoffs depend on your use case

Pre Programmed Paths

Developers should learn and use Pre Programmed Paths when building systems that require predictable, rule-based decision-making, such as in automated customer support bots, interactive storytelling games, or business process automation tools

Pros

  • +It is particularly valuable in scenarios where maintaining control over execution flow is critical, as it helps avoid unexpected behaviors and simplifies debugging by making paths explicit and testable
  • +Related to: workflow-automation, decision-trees

Cons

  • -Specific tradeoffs depend on your use case

The Verdict

These tools serve different purposes. Motion Planning is a concept while Pre Programmed Paths is a methodology. We picked Motion Planning based on overall popularity, but your choice depends on what you're building.

🧊
The Bottom Line
Motion Planning wins

Based on overall popularity. Motion Planning is more widely used, but Pre Programmed Paths excels in its own space.

Disagree with our pick? nice@nicepick.dev